Quest of the Seeker
It is not unusual for one’s inner Seeker to ask, “Who am I? What am I? Where am I?”
One could ask, “Am I the person who was born into this world and given a name that would identify me for the rest of my life? Raised with that identity, nurtured by ancestral cultures and habits? Not truly knowing oneself.”
One could ask, “What is my Soul’s work? Did I come into this vessel – this physical body – with a purpose?”
One could ask, “Where am I?” Wondering if there must be more to my life than I am experiencing. Feeling that I am only riding a wave in an ocean of possibilities. Reflecting on years of mind-body disciplines, meditation, chanting, yoga, endless activities. Yes, I have experienced a higher self where there is no time, no words, and no thoughts. But then, it is gone, and I am back asking the questions yet again.
The Seeker is stuck. This Seeker – or Magnetic Center as we refer to it in the Fourth Way – is an energy that is designed to seek out or attract a conscious teaching to itself. But the Seeker is reading these words, and their journey has now taken a turn onto a new path. Prompted by one very specific word: “Presence.” Presence enables one to transform, to shed the many obstacles that have blocked the way. Presence offers one the gift of Being, the state of consciousness and the map to Higher Centers. The road is not solitary as you will experience the love of so many.
And once you are on this path, you will leave the Seeker behind and forget the questions for they are irrelevant because you will be awakened to live the answer.
“Don’t search for the answers which could not be given to you now, because you would not be able to live them. Perhaps then, someday, you will gradually, without even noticing it, live your way into the answers.” ─ Rainer Maria Rilke
